The Eagles – The Western Guardians

  • Symbolism: United States and allies.

  • Traits: Sharp-eyed, swooping from great heights, territorial, claiming to see further than all.

  • Conflict: Balancing between protector and predator — do they defend the weak or dominate the skies for themselves?

  • Theme: Power cloaked as “freedom,” the duality of protection vs. control.

The Eagles at the Round Table

High above the Round Table, where the winds carried whispers of old wars and new ambitions, the Eagles circled. They descended not with the lumbering pride of the Lions but with the sharpness of wings that cut the sky. Their talons gleamed with steel, their eyes piercing every corner of the horizon.

The Eagles were rulers of the air. They had once risen from obscurity, climbing above the ancient prides when the world was at its bloodiest.

With each war, they soared higher, until their shadows blanketed oceans and mountains alike. No beast could move without the Eagles seeing it.

No feast could be claimed without their permission.

At the Round Table, the largest Eagle perched at the head, his feathers strong, his wings stretched so wide that even the Lions, once kings, had to hunch beneath his shadow. His name was not spoken aloud, but all knew him — the Eagle of the West. His wings carried both the promise of protection and the threat of suffocation.

Beside him sat smaller Eagles — allies and kin — who flapped their wings to echo his cries. Together, they called themselves the guardians of the valley, the keepers of order. They claimed their flight was not for conquest but for peace.

But the beasts below whispered otherwise.

The Lions muttered that the Eagles had stolen the crowns they once wore. The Bears grumbled that the skies had never belonged to any creature alone. The Dragons coiled tighter, watching silently, waiting for the moment when wings would tire. Even the Wolves looked up, some in awe, others in envy, knowing that the Eagles’ reach could crush or lift them depending on the day.

At the table, the Eagle of the West spread his wings and spoke:

"We see further than all of you. We strike swifter than all of you. We guard this valley from chaos. Without us, the Round Table would splinter into war."

His voice was thunder, his gaze unflinching.

The Lions roared back: "Guardians? You swoop where profit lies. You call it order, but your talons grip too tightly. The table creaks not from chaos, but from the weight of your shadow."

The Eagle did not flinch. He spread his wings wider. "Better the shadow of one who watches than the fire of those who scheme in silence."

His eyes flickered toward the Dragon.

The Dragon did not speak, but its golden eyes glowed like embers beneath its scales.

Meanwhile, the Wolves whispered among themselves. Some longed for the protection of the Eagle’s wings. Others dreamed of a day when packs, not wings, would decide the fate of the valley.

The Bears, growling low, clawed the earth as if daring the Eagle to descend into their frozen forests.

Yet, for all the murmurs, no beast challenged the Eagles outright. For the truth was clear: their wings still commanded the sky, their talons still held the power to decide life or death in an instant.

But in the distance, the younger beasts sharpened their teeth, coiled their tails, and gathered in silence. They knew wings grew weary with age, feathers molted, storms could tear through the sky.

And so the Eagles remained — both guardians and predators, perched proudly at the Round Table. Their cry still echoed louder than any roar, but beneath it ran a question that no wing could silence:

Would the sky always belong to them, or would the day come when their shadow no longer stretched across the valley?
